Botulinum Toxin Pharmacology and Practical Medical Consideration

Journal Title: Majallah-i jarrāḥī-i ustukhvān va mafāṣil-i Īrān - Year 2016, Vol 14, Issue 4

Abstract

Botulinum toxin is produced by clostridium botulinum bacteria, and has seven serotypes, some of which are pharmacologically active in human. An inactive protein is bound to this toxin, as toxin contains two distinct chains, each one with a specific characteristic. The mechanism of action is acetyl choline inhibition at the synapses. The general pharmacological and practical points for the use of this toxin will be discussed in this article without emphasis on its use in any specific field.
